Output 85549c4b64b4a559544649b07bc78d2a7af58d3b4b3655a7e0df484fcaccd0ec:6

value
2507626
script pubkey
OP_0 OP_PUSHBYTES_20 d05387dd47ebc1972e9d3801d362be9c25d96a4d
address
bc1q6pfc0h28a0qewt5a8qqaxc47nsjaj6jdc0a6w0
transaction
85549c4b64b4a559544649b07bc78d2a7af58d3b4b3655a7e0df484fcaccd0ec
spent
true